They rallied last summer, then faced headwinds last fall when a cancer drug failed to perform in trials and there was an investigation in their large Chinese business. Both problems are clearing now. They have a drug pipeline that should become a great growth story. Trades at 15x PE.
Likes the pipeline. A number of candidates to seek approval in the next couple of years, which will be a catalyst for earnings going forward. Fairly productive R&D engine. Also growth through tuck-in acquisitions. Relatively attractively priced given current growth outlook. Going to be second-fastest growing drug stock in Europe behind NVO. Yield is 3.06%.

He can say, with quite a bit of confidence, that they've been improving on fundamentals since around 2017-18. ROC marched up from 6% to 13%, very consistent. Pretty good valuation at 13x EV/EBITDA. Well run.
He doesn't get too hung up on a weak couple of years. If the fundamentals are there, you just have to wait it out.
They focus on cancer drugs and making massive inroads. AZN just bought Alexion, which seeks drugs for rare diseases, so the target markets are there. AZN sells at 15x PE with earnings to grow 5-10%. Dividend pays 3.5%.
